Mobile communications firm TriaGnoSys now has authority to design, build and certify hardware on aircraft after receiving Part 121 design and production organisation approval from the European Aviation Safety Agency.

The German company has also secured an EASA European technical standard order (ETSO) for its GSMConneX system, which includes the AeroBTS+ line-replaceable unit that provides GSM mobile phone services, wi-fi and a capability to transmit wireless IFE content to an aircraft.

TriaGnoSys partners with OnAir to provide hardware and software for inflight connectivity on business jets and Thales selected the company to provide technology for its TopConnect communications suite.

TriaGnoSys launched GSMConneX in April 2011.
